Feb 11, 2024 · Common causes of dead bees in the house include pesticides, cold weather, starvation, and house infestations. Pesticides used near the house could be fatal to bees if they carry the chemical residues back to their hive. Bees can also die due to the cold temperatures of the winter season or due to a lack of food and water. In order to carpenter bees you’ll have to call a pest control company.The lifespan of a bee can be several weeks, months, or years. The species, caste and gender of a bee influence how long he or she will live. Queen honeybees in the Apis genus can survive for years. Apis mellifera (European honeybee) queens have a lifespan between two and five years on average.

In spring, bumblebee queens emerge from hibernation and start searching for a dry, sheltered spot where they can raise their offspring. Sadly, good nesting sites are now in short supply due to large-scale changes to our landscape. Expert Advice On Impr...Several solitary bee species primarily nest in holes in walls—these are the species that often nest in ‘‘bee hotels"—bamboo tube structures that can be placed in your …Carpenter bees get their common name from their habit of boring into wood. Sometimes referred to as “wood bees,” carpenter bees do not actually eat wood, but cause damage to structures by drilling circular holes to create tunnels inside wood. All bees have antennae, two or three pairs of wings, …Jan 8, 2024 · Honeybee Nest: Honeybees are social bees that live in big family units with a queen, drones (males), and workers (females). Honeybee colonies are big, containing anywhere between 10,000 to 60,000 honeybees. Honeybees usually nest in empty holes inside trees. Occasionally, honeybees will also create their nests in open cavities around your home.
